Thermore on the roll!
Thermore is a unique and patented product was developed as a thin, drapable, migration free polyester batt. Thermore is now considered the "premium" polyester batt for clothing and miniatures. Thermore can be quilted up to 6in - 8in apart and is wonderful to quilt by hand or machine. Perfect for placemats!

Blessings Quilt : Important note!
As a note : at the top of each of the patterns, it reads that the block is FINISHED 6 inches. For our new quilters, a finished block is a quilt block that is sewn together into a quilt (not a block that is finished because we have sewn it together). As we make our blocks and store them in our binders, all of the blocks will measure 6 1/2 inches until we sew them into a quilt (unfinished)!

New glue sticks!
Everyone was using these at Spring Quilt Market and they are so wonderful! This temporary glue has been created for all kinds of fabrics, even the most delicates. It allows you to position your templates, embroidery motifs, hems & appliques before sewing. Pink is perfect to see the pasted parts and it disappears when drying.
